Step 1: Initial Setup and Installation

First, position the trailer on a stable, level surface near your job site. Lower the stabilizer jacks to ensure the chassis does not move during operation. Connect the water supply to the designated inlet and ensure your hydraulic fluid reservoir is full. Next, you will need to connect the discharge hose to the pump outlet. The manual provides clear diagrams for this. Take your time to ensure all connections are tight and secure. The initial setup takes about 30 minutes for one person, but having a helper makes it faster.

Step 2: First-Time User Guide

Start by familiarizing yourself with the control panel. There are clearly labeled levers for the mixing drum rotation and the hydraulic pump. Turn on the hydraulic system, and let it idle for a few minutes to warm the fluid. Begin by mixing a small batch of just water and sand to test the system. This will help you understand the flow and identify any leaks before you introduce expensive cement. Once comfortable, you can move on to a full mix. The learning curve is not steep, but caution is essential with heavy equipment.

Step 3: Core Functions and Daily Use

For a standard pour, add your aggregate, sand, and cement to the mixing drum. Start the drum rotation and add water gradually. After mixing for the recommended time, shift the drum to the discharge position. Engage the hydraulic pump, and the concrete will flow through the hose. You can control the flow rate by adjusting the pump speed. For foundation slabs, you will appreciate the precision placement. This step is where the machine truly shines, saving substantial time and labor compared to manual methods.

Step 4: Advanced Techniques

Experienced operators can experiment with different mix designs. The hydraulic system handles a variety of fine aggregate mixes well. A pro tip is to pre-wet the pump hose with a thin slurry before starting the main pour to reduce friction and prevent blockages. You can also adjust the mixing time based on ambient temperature and mix consistency. For complex pours with multiple corners or reinforcement bars, the ability to pause and restart the pump instantly gives you excellent control. This machine excels in scenarios where precision is paramount.

Step 5: Maintenance and Care

After each use, it is critical to run a clean-out batch through the system. Mix a batch of gravel and water and pump it through to remove residual concrete from the hoses and pump chamber. Clean the exterior of the mixing drum and chassis. Check all hydraulic hoses for wear or damage. Lubricate the moving parts according to the schedule in the manual. Proper maintenance will significantly extend the life of this investment. For a detailed checklist, see our construction equipment maintenance guide.

Step 6: Troubleshooting Common Issues

If the pump loses pressure, check the hydraulic fluid level and the condition of the hoses. Clogs usually happen with overly stiff mixes. Immediately stop the pump and reverse the flow if possible. For persistent blockages, you may need to disconnect the hose and clear it manually. The manual includes a comprehensive troubleshooting section, and YG customer support is responsive. Expert Tips for Maximum Value

Tip #1: Master Your Mix Design

Take the time to dial in your mix. A slightly less stiff mix will pump more easily and reduce wear on the hydraulic system. Use a slump test to guide you.

Tip #2: Clean Immediately After Each Use

Do not let concrete dry inside the drum or hoses. This will cause blockages and damage. Spend the 15 minutes cleaning after every pour. This is a golden rule in any concrete mixer pump vs alternatives discussion.

Tip #3: Invest in a Quality Discharge Hose

The included hose works, but a longer, more flexible high-pressure concrete hose can expand your reach and improve placement accuracy.

Tip #4: Use a Pre-Mix Slurry for First Batch

Before your first pour, pump a thin slurry of water and cement through the system. This lubricates the hoses and pump chamber, preventing the first batch from sticking.

Tip #5: Keep Hydraulic Fluid Clean

Check and change the hydraulic fluid according to the manual. Contaminated fluid is the leading cause of pump failure. This will give you a better ROI on your hydraulic cement mixing pump worth buying.

Tip #6: Plan Your Worksite Logistics

Before you start, plan exactly where the machine will sit and how the hose will reach all areas. This minimizes downtime during the pour.

Tip #7: Train Your Crew

Invest an hour training everyone on setup and cleaning. A well-trained team maximizes the speed advantage this machine offers.

Common Mistakes to Avoid

  1. Mistake: Not using stabilizer jacks. Solution: Always lower the jacks to keep the machine stable during mixing and pumping, preventing tipping hazards.
  2. Mistake: Using overly stiff concrete. Solution: Follow the manufacturer’s mix recommendations. A stiff mix will clog the pump and damage the system.
  3. Mistake: Forgetting to lubricate the hose before the first pour. Solution: Always run a slurry mix through the hose first to reduce friction and prevent blockages.
  4. Mistake: Not cleaning immediately after use. Solution: Run a gravel clean-out batch through the system as soon as the pour is done to prevent concrete from hardening inside.
  5. Mistake: Overloading the mixing drum. Solution: Never exceed the rated capacity of the drum. Overloading strains the hydraulic system and leads to inconsistent mixing.
